Municipal employees fear for their safety

The municipal manager, Ms Gugulethu Mhlongo-Ntshangase, and employees were locked in a meeting regarding disruption of duties, following the businesses protest.

Lekwa municipal employees refused to go back to work on 7 March over safety concerns.

Local businesses have been closing most, if not all, Lekwa offices since 1 March, alleging gross corruption.

In an almost two hour meeting, Ms Ntshangase tried to allay workers’ fears and said they should get back to work.
